TITLE & TRUST CO. v. WERNICH

No. 7249.

68 F.2d 811 (1934)

TITLE & TRUST CO. v. WERNICH.

Circuit Court of Appeals, Ninth Circuit.

February 5, 1934.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

John P. Hannon and A. C. Spencer, both of Portland, Or., for appellant.

Rauch, MacVeagh & Colon, Geo. L. Rauch, and Fred A. Knutsen, all of Portland, Or., and Liljeqvist & Swanton, of Marshfield, Or., for appellee.

Before WILBUR and SAWTELLE, Circuit Judges, and NORCROSS, District Judge.


WILBUR, Circuit Judge.

This is an appeal from an order of the District Court, sitting in bankruptcy, denying the petition of the Title & Trust Company for leave to institute foreclosure proceedings in the Circuit Court of the state of Oregon upon certain real estate owned by the bankrupt subject to a mortgage or trust deed executed by the predecessor in interest of the bankrupt to the Title & Trust Company, as trustee...
